fusing 96 white streaky to clear
I have a piece of 96 about 8"x10" that I want to fuse to a piece of clear 96. Normally I would go about 350 degrees to 1000, hold 8, then 350 to 1225, hold 15, then 500 to 1350, hold 45. Due to its size, I'm wondering if this is sufficient time at the holds to make sure I get a good smooth piece, with no blow-outs. I fuse on the kiln shelf, with no shelf paper.
